Michael Morales and Carlos Prates are some of the main players in welterweight following their UFC 322 victories, with the former expressing a willingness to fight the latter if neither gets the next title shot.

During a performance op Death Row MMA with Jorge Masvidalthe current number four in the weight category covered several topics regarding his rise into the top five hierarchy. Another person who found himself in a strong spot in the rankings hierarchy after Madison Square Garden is Carlos Prates, who is now ranked number six in the 170-pound division.

Regarding what could possibly be the next step for him and indicating that he is open to some intriguing options, Morales said [via MMA Fighting],

“They already told me that I was a candidate to fight for the title, but next year. I think it will be around July or June, depending on when he wants to fight, Makhachev. Carlos Prates has the power. He knows where to hit you when he throws a punch. We have seen that he can also hold it for three rounds in a row, even if you wrestle him. So I think he also moves fast and he also wants to be a champion.”

‘But first we go. I want to secure what is mine, and then whoever comes will come.” [But] if I have to fight Prates for the belt, I will do it. No problem. Because in this game it’s everyone against everyone. It’s the only thing that can be done. No one will back down.”

Michael Morales, Carlos Prates and how UFC 322 played out

Michael Morales put in a masterful performance against one of the top welterweight contenders in Sean Brady, with Morales dispatching Brady with opening strikes.

Carlos Prates also picked up a stoppage victory and added the scalp of a former UFC champion to his resume. Prates became the first man to knock out Leon Edwards inside the confines of the octagon, doing so on the UFC’s latest pay-per-view offering.

With Islam Makhachev ascending to the welterweight throne to end boxing competitions at UFC 322, it paints an interesting picture for the welterweight landscape for 2026 and beyond.
